What Are Run-Flat Tires?
Run-flat tires are engineered to keep working even after losing air due to a puncture. Their reinforced sidewalls allow you to continue driving for up to 80 kilometers at a reduced speed, typically around 80 km/h. This feature eliminates the need to immediately pull over and change the tire.
Run-flats are commonly found on luxury vehicles such as BMW, Mercedes-Benz, and Lexus, many of which are popular in the UAE.
Advantages:
• Enhanced safety during sudden punctures
• No immediate roadside stops required
• No need for a spare tire
• Ideal for highway driving in extreme heat

What Are Regular Tires?
Regular tires, or standard radial tires, lose air quickly when punctured. They require either a spare tire or roadside assistance if a flat occurs. Despite that, they remain the most widely used tire type globally and in the UAE.
Advantages:
• Generally less expensive than run-flats
• Can be patched or repaired more easily
• More comfortable ride due to flexible sidewalls
• Widely available in all sizes and brands

Safety Considerations on UAE Roads
Run-flat tires provide a significant safety advantage in UAE driving environments. With extremely high temperatures and fast-moving highways, a tire blowout can be extremely dangerous. Run-flats reduce the risk by giving drivers time to reach a safe location.
In contrast, a flat in a regular tire requires immediate action. This can be dangerous—especially on major routes such as Sheikh Zayed Road or E611—where stopping can put drivers at risk.

Comfort and Ride Quality
This is where regular tires often outperform run-flats. The stiffer sidewalls in run-flats make the ride feel firmer, especially over uneven surfaces or speed bumps commonly found in city areas like Sharjah or Ajman.
Regular tires offer:
• Better shock absorption
• Quieter cabin experience
• Smoother driving on uneven urban roads
If you prioritize comfort for city driving, regular tires may be the better choice.

Cost and Long-Term Value
Run-flat tires generally cost more up front. However, they eliminate the need for a spare tire and roadside tools. In the long run, the value depends on how and where you drive.
Run-flat costs:
• Higher price per unit
• Often need full replacement after damage
• Reduced repair options
Regular tire costs:
• Lower purchase price
• Easily repairable
• May require buying a spare tire and additional equipment
While regular tires are more budget-friendly initially, run-flats offer peace of mind, especially for drivers who frequently travel long distances between cities.

Performance in Hot Weather and Desert Conditions
UAE’s climate demands tires that can withstand intense heat. Run-flat tires are specifically built to handle high temperatures without structural failure. This makes them ideal for use during summer months and on hot asphalt.
However, in off-road and desert driving, regular tires with taller sidewalls and lower PSI offer better grip and flexibility. For desert safaris or mountain trips, traditional all-terrain regular tires are often preferred.

Availability and Compatibility
Run-flat tires are available primarily for newer and high-end vehicles. They require a tire pressure monitoring system (TPMS), as drivers often cannot feel the difference when they lose air.
Regular tires are more flexible in terms of sizing, brands, and vehicle compatibility. If your vehicle doesn’t support run-flats or lacks TPMS, standard tires are the logical choice.

Frequently Asked Questions
Can I switch from run-flat tires to regular tires?
Yes, but only if your vehicle allows for a spare tire and TPMS is updated accordingly.
Are run-flat tires repairable?
Most are not, but some recent models can be patched. Always consult a specialist.
Can I mix run-flat and regular tires?
Mixing is not recommended, as it creates handling imbalances.
Are run-flat tires suitable for off-road use?
Not ideal. Regular all-terrain tires offer better performance in sand and mountains.
Which tires last longer?
Regular tires typically have a longer lifespan if well-maintained.
